What it is
The Clone Wars continue to rage between the Republic and the Separatists. Supreme Chancellor Palpatine has been taken hostage, and Obi-Wan, together with Anakin, must rescue him! The Star Wars Episode III: Revenge of the Sith games for the Game Boy Advance and Nintendo DS systems allow players to experience the stunning Jedi action of the movie. Developed by Ubisoft's Montreal studio, each version leverages the strengths of its handheld platform to produce the ultimate Jedi action experience. The control of multiple heroes, devastating Force powers, and never-before-seen locations are just a few of the elements in store!
